What is the difference between Science Volunteer vs Laboratory Assistant?

AspectScience VolunteerLaboratory Assistant
Required CredentialsOften no formal credentials; some background in science helpfulTypically requires a high school diploma or relevant certifications
Work EnvironmentResearch projects, fieldwork, community science programsLaboratory settings, research facilities, hospitals
Employer & Industry UsageNonprofits, research institutions, educational programsHospitals, research labs, biotech companies
Common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ding volunteer roles in science projectsJob responsibilities and qualifications in labs

Science Volunteers typically participate in research or community projects without formal employment credentials, often in outdoor or community settings. Laboratory Assistants work in lab environments, supporting scientific experiments and research, usually requiring specific certifications or education. While both roles support scientific work, Science Volunteers focus on community engagement and outreach, whereas Laboratory Assistants are employed in professional lab settings.
